Joseph Medill Dies Veteran Tribune Editor at 76

Joseph Medill long time Chicago Tribune editor died in San Antonio at 76 after moving there for health two months earlier. Born April 6 1828 in St John New Brunswick he rose from law study to publishing Weekly Republican in Coshocton Ohio and later established the Cleveland Daily Plain Dealer precursor. He joined Chicago politics aided by Republican ties before buying and leading the Tribune from 1874 onward.

The Jumbo Wrangle of the Wabash Strike 1878

A vivid recall of the March 17 1878 Wabash Western division strike when locomotives were overturned and damaged. Police from St Louis aided efforts to quell unrest. no fatalities but many injuries and extensive property loss. The episode remains a defining communal memory.

The Breckenridge Hotel Opens in Huntsville

The new hotel completed and occupied in Huntsville will be named The Breckenridge. It offers modern improvements with a basement dining room and hotel office accessible from Depot street. Two noted locals Sharp and VanArsdale assisted in the first class carpentry work.

Steel track laid between Mobery and Cairo by new workmen

New steel rails workers are employed to lay track between Moberly and Cairo. Morris Vincent serves as head foreman of the gang. The Wabash will extend the steel track laying to Jacksonville.

Amputation of Dr. W P Rucker’s Leg Reported

Dr W P Rucker of Lewisburg West Virginia father of congressman W W Rucker of Keytesville had a leg amputated just below the thigh last Thursday due to rheumatic gout in the leg removed. He has stood the shocks of the surgeon’s knife better than expected according to the Times.

Conductor Copeland's Suit Against Wabash Railroad

The cake of G. C. Copeland versus Wabash Railroad Co for 35000 dollars damages will be heard at a special term of Audrain county circuit court on Tuesday March 21.
